| Subject: drm/i915: fix hpd interrupt register locking |
| |
| Our interrupt handler (in hardirq context) could race with the timer |
| (in softirq context), hence we need to hold the spinlock around the |
| call to ->hdp_irq_setup in intel_hpd_irq_handler, too. |
| |
| But as an optimization (and more so to clarify things) we don't need |
| to do the irqsave/restore dance in the hardirq context. |
| |
| Note also that on ilk+ the race isn't just against the hotplug |
| reenable timer, but also against the fifo underrun reporting. That one |
| also modifies the SDEIMR register (again protected by the same |
| dev_priv->irq_lock). |
| |
| To lock things down again sprinkle a assert_spin_locked. But exclude |
| the functions touching SDEIMR for now, I want to extract them all into |
| a new helper function (like we do already for pipestate, display |
| interrupts and all the various gt interrupts). |
